According to former Trump lawyer Tim Parlatore, both Donald Trump and Rudy Giuliani are planning on throwing Sidney Powell under the bus hard once their trials start, and Parlatore's client, Bernie Kerik, is going to help them. Parlatore laid out his legal strategy during an interview on CNN, which honestly isn't the smartest thing to do as it gives prosecutors more than enough time to counter these claims. Tim Parla tore the lawyer for Bernie Kerik, who has been subpoenaed by Fulton County prosecutor Fannie Willis, to come and testify at the trials. Parla Tore went on c n n this week to essentially lay out what the defense strategy is going to be for both Donald Trump and Rudy Giuliani. And it's a strategy that Kerik is going to play right into. And the strategy, of course, is blame everything on Sidney Powell. Now, if I were somebody's defense attorney, I, I probably wouldn't go on TV and go ahead and let prosecutors know exactly what I'm gonna do in court. That doesn't sound like a smart decision, but Parla tore to each their own. Here is what he said about their legal strategy. Take a look.
Is Sidney Powell the only one that, that he might have evidence against or, or testimony against? Are there other individuals that, that he might have witnessed? Something that is worth discussing
In this group, it is primarily Sidney Powell because, you know, he, the testimony that he has is that Rudy Giuliani and his whole team, they were pursuing leads, uh, they were hampered by a lack of time, a lack of resources. And so that prevented them from being able to chase everything down completely. Uh, it certainly did lead to certain inaccuracies, but when they talk about people putting out knowingly false claims, Kerik and others are gonna be able to point right over at Sidney Powell and say, Hey, what they're accusing us of, she did. And then he is gonna be able to testify about that's why she was fired. That's why, you know, president Trump told her she wasn't allowed back in the White House. It's actually, in a weird way, very, um, exculpatory to President Trump and to Rudy Giuliani to say, yeah, there was somebody doing something wrong, Sidney Powell. And that's why we got rid of her. That's why we distanced ourselves from her. So I do think it is problematic for her, but in inculpating her, it also exculpate Rudy Giuliani and President Trump. Why
Were her crazy comments any different from anybody else's?
Because she was pushing things that had already been found not to be true.
Okay. I mean, I think a, a lot of people were pushing things that were already found not to be true, but, uh, to be continued. We'll have you back and talk more about this. Tim Par Tore always good to have you on. Thank you so much.
